JAVA優化過程中用到的命令

JAVA優化過程中用到的命令

發表人: 測者陳磊

3 0 2

jstat -gcutil pid //查看gc情況
jmap -heap pid //查看對內存使用情況
netstat -nat //查看網絡流量
iotop //查看進程熊
vmstat
jmap -histo pid  //打印每個class的實例數目,內存占用,類全名
jstat pid >pid.txt //jvm線程分析
top -Hp pid //查看那個線程cpu高,將線程id轉成16進制,在jstack導出來的文本文件中查看這個線程在干嘛
print “%x” Tid 打印線程號的16進制
while true
do
jstack `ps -ef|grep prd|grep java|grep -v grep|awk '{print $2}'`|grep DubboServer|grep run |wc -l
sleep 2
done
//查看dubbo run的線程數來確認threads設置多大

最新發表 最多點贊 最近回復

點擊發表評論

暫無評論,快來搶沙發哦~

文章作者

JAVA優化過程中用到的命令

測者陳磊

發私信

京東測試架構師,AJPECSS編委。擁有多年的測試及測開經驗,主導了京東工程生產力平臺以及設計和研發,熟悉質量保障流程,對測試技術、方法有深入的研究。雙態IT聯盟《敏捷測試白皮書》特邀專家。北方工大企業導師。2018TID特約講師、測峰會特約講師的,TID人工智能特約講師。《決戰618:探秘京東技術取勝之道》、《京東質量團隊轉型實踐-從測試到測試開發的蛻變 》的作者,論文近30篇,專利20余項目

推薦用戶

  • JAVA優化過程中用到的命令
  • JAVA優化過程中用到的命令

原文 

https://www.epubit.com/selfpublish/articleDetail?id=a9bc2a28-fd0f-4f72-a9c4-a0b456be78a3

本站部分文章源于互聯網,本著傳播知識、有益學習和研究的目的進行的轉載,為網友免費提供。如有著作權人或出版方提出異議,本站將立即刪除。如果您對文章轉載有任何疑問請告之我們,以便我們及時糾正。

PS:推薦一個微信公眾號: askHarries 或者qq群:474807195,里面會分享一些資深架構師錄制的視頻錄像:有Spring,MyBatis,Netty源碼分析,高并發、高性能、分布式、微服務架構的原理,JVM性能優化這些成為架構師必備的知識體系。還能領取免費的學習資源,目前受益良多

轉載請注明原文出處:Harries Blog? » JAVA優化過程中用到的命令

贊 (0)
分享到:更多 ()

評論 0

  • 昵稱 (必填)
  • 郵箱 (必填)
  • 網址
2013平特肖公式